:?: I have had this problem for a while, and it seems to be getting worse.. I have had fungus gnats for a while, but nothing to crazy. Leaves are curling upward and turning brown at tips on cherry pies, Cherry Kushes are browing at tips and turning yellow, and grape ape is browning slightly at tips and getting rust colored spots throughout leaf, and some veins are turning brown. 6.6 ph r/o water w general hydro 3 part(Microbloom/florobloom/diamond) series, calmag, bud candy,overdrive,protect,kool bloom (Liquid&Powder), Super thrive & osmocote smart release potassium/Phosphate/nitrogen Pellets. Classis nute deficiency caused by lockout, most likely a P deficiency. Your soil needs buffered, did you add dolomite lime to your soil mix?

Time for a major flush to rid your soil of salt buildup and start back with nutes about 1/4-1/2 strength.
 
I did not add any dolimite, just happy frog potting soil (thought it was pre buffered) & perilite at a 2(Soil) to 1(perilite) bag ratio.Ive tried flushing but it seems to be making deficiency even worse...
